  • Abstract
    This demonstration shows the hardware prototype of the IPclip (IP calling line identification presentation) mechanism for IPv6 networks. IPclip is a mechanism, which provides Trust-by-Wire in IP-based networks by adding trustworthy location information to IP packets. It is implemented on an FPGA development board and configurable at runtime via a graphical configuration tool. We show IPclip´s basic functionality in a localization scenario using an analysis tool and Google Earth and discuss several application scenarios during the demonstration.
